"Mamushi (Remix)" is a digital collaboration between Megan Thee Stallion and all nine members of TWICE, released October 25, 2024 as track 7 on MEGAN: ACT II — the deluxe reissue of Megan's third studio album. The original "Mamushi" featured Japanese rapper Yuki Chiba and went viral via TikTok before being serviced to radio; for the remix, TWICE replaced Chiba's verse, rapping and singing in English with lyrics that reference the group's own milestones — selling out SoFi Stadium, winning music show trophies, and name-dropping "One Spark." The collaboration arrived with no physical release and no TWICE-branded collectibles, making it a purely digital entry in the discography. For era-completionist collectors, the only physical artifact associated with this period is MEGAN: ACT II itself on CD or vinyl, released under Hot Girl Productions/Warner Music Group.
